Dr. Godman: To ask the Secretary of State for Trade and Industry what recent representations he has received concerning the European Union's shipbuilding intervention fund. [139568] Mr. Alan Johnson: I have received representations from the industry, the trade association and the trade unions and a number of hon. Members, including my hon. Friend.
